Transaction 76a21d9c8bd97eda90f91c092387c4a0399bba0aaa05e7a965b3ef69665c8254

3 Input
2 Outputs
  • 76a21d9c8bd97eda90f91c092387c4a0399bba0aaa05e7a965b3ef69665c8254:0
  • value  32778
    address  3KUr53bLadn8DuAMntwce7hzFfWTCngUE3
  • 76a21d9c8bd97eda90f91c092387c4a0399bba0aaa05e7a965b3ef69665c8254:1
  • value  44627208
    address  3QiETomgUhPu573ZvhXbdofq7y5ocNS1ie